Opposition leader Bobi Wine has come out with a hard-hitting statement to prove that President Yoweri Museveni has been behind all major and minor abductions happening in Uganda ahead of a general election.
Wine added that the recent abduction cases against two Kenyan activists was ordered by the President if the video doing rounds on social media was anything to go by.
Here is Bobi Wine’s Sunday full statement:
“In this video, Dictator Museveni confirms that our Kenyan brothers Bob Njagi and Nicholas Oyoo were abducted and kept under incommunicado detention for 39 days for their association with us. He claims that they underwent all the torture and suffering because they’re ‘experts in riots’.
“SHAME UPON YOU. If they committed any offence, why were they not produced before court and formally charged? Incidentally, these brothers confirmed that they were being detained with so many Ugandans and people from other countries.
“Could those include our supporters who have been missing for 5 or 6 years now? We have a duty to fight and defeat this criminality. Thankfully, these confessions by Museveni will always be on record and they will come in handy when the time comes to account for the crimes committed against the people of Uganda”.
